Churchill's: Malbec

Maumee, OH

Tasted July 10, 2010 by joshwoodward with 452 views

Flight 1 (7 notes)

Red
2008 Bodega Goulart Malbec The Marshall Argentina, Mendoza
87 points
Very acidic, almost sour. Medium tannins. Ripe, rich red fruit. Simple and delicious.
Red
2006 Bodega Sur de los Andes Malbec Gran Reserva Argentina, Mendoza
89 points
Cabby nose, Bordeaux-y. Oak, very slight bitterness, rich, decent structure. Lighter body, spicy, more interesting. Slightly lean. Red fruit. Long.
Red
2008 Achával-Ferrer Malbec Argentina, Mendoza, Lujan de Cuyo
86 points
Raspberry jam nose. Smooth, easy, ripe, simple-ish. Red fruit. Light structure.
Red
2008 Finca Decero Malbec Remolinos Vineyard Argentina, Mendoza, Lujan de Cuyo, Agrelo
85 points
Simple nose, generic red fruit. Fairly ripe and juicy, but simple and cheap-tasting.
Red
2006 Trivento Malbec Golden Reserve Argentina, Mendoza, Lujan de Cuyo
90 points
Elegant. Creamy oak. Medium structure, perfect for the guts.
Red
2006 Achával-Ferrer Quimera Argentina, Mendoza, Lujan de Cuyo
91 points
Cloudy. Red fruit, elegant. Reminds me of a Petite Verdot varietal wine.
Red
2006 Joseph Phelps Insignia USA, California, Napa Valley
93 points
Black currant, elegant. Medium structure. Still a little closed, but intense and concentrated. Simple for the price, though.
